There is nothing over 12 inches wide,I guess a planer would work. I am doing all the sanding while the strips are flat on the table. Using a belt sander and then a random orbital sander with 120 grit paper. It is really not a bad way to do it.

The only problem I had was one panel was laying in the sun and started to bow ,but a little red neck engineering worked that out



So far I am realy pleased with the panels,makes good straight edges,stiffer than ply so was easier to handle stitching,no worries with sanding thru the verniers. The panels took the bowing and twisting with no problems and I haven't put any glass on them.

I bought tite bond 111 when I started this boat in Waco. well I ran out so I tried some pro bond ,and some tite bond 11 the tite bond 111 is much better glue. and the holding strength is better.
